WebThere are other shrubby Honeysuckle varieties that make a great hedge or evergreen coverage. Some Honeysuckles are native to the UK and others are from further afield in Asia and America. Honeysuckle is also known as Woodbine, stemming from it originally growing in woodland and climbing up trees, explaining their preference for either dappled shade or … WebSep 14, 2024 · Loosen the roots from the root ball of the plant, before placing it in the hole and refilling. WebJan 20, 2024 · The best way to correct a severely overgrown honeysuckle is to cut the plant back to about a foot (31 cm.) from the ground. Severe pruning should be done in the winter while the plant is dormant. The vine … WebMar 1, 2024 · Here's a round-up of some of the best types of honeysuckle. 1. WebWinter Honeysuckle will grow into a medium sized shrub – height of around 1.8m and a spread of slightly less than that. They are rounded in shape, but with lax spreading habit. For this reason they are both best given plenty of room and allowed a space where they can do their own thing without interference, if grown as shrubs.
